Lines Matching defs:bios
24 #include <subdev/bios.h>
25 #include <subdev/bios/image.h>
26 #include <subdev/bios/pcir.h>
27 #include <subdev/bios/npde.h>
30 nvbios_imagen(struct nvkm_bios *bios, struct nvbios_image *image)
32 struct nvkm_subdev *subdev = &bios->subdev;
39 switch ((data = nvbios_rd16(bios, image->base + 0x00))) {
50 if (!(data = nvbios_pcirTp(bios, image->base, &ver, &hdr, &pcir)))
57 if (!(data = nvbios_npdeTp(bios, image->base, &npde)))
69 nvbios_image(struct nvkm_bios *bios, int idx, struct nvbios_image *image)
71 u32 imaged_addr = bios->imaged_addr;
73 bios->imaged_addr = 0;
76 if (image->last || !nvbios_imagen(bios, image)) {
77 bios->imaged_addr = imaged_addr;
81 bios->imaged_addr = imaged_addr;